    Abstract: A document feeding apparatus having both an automatic and manual feed mode. the apparatus includes a paper feeding belt for feeding documents from a stack set on a document stacker, wherein the lowermost document in the stack is fed, and a stop roller placed in contact with an upper surface of the paper feeding belt to prevent the overlapped feed of documents. Documents are fed through a common paper path in both modes. The belt and roller are commonly used in both the automatic and manual document feed modes. In the automatic document feed mode, the belt is driven while the roller is held in a non-rotational state. In the manual document feed mode, the belt is driven and the roller is driven by the belt.

    Abstract: A camera boosting circuit includes an oscillating transistor, a depletion FET, an oscillating boosting circuit, and a control circuit. The oscillating transistor converts a DC voltage of a camera power source battery into an AC voltage. The oscillating boosting circuit converts the DC voltage into an AC voltage together with the oscillating transistor, boosts the AC voltage using a transformer, and obtains a high DC voltage by rectifying the boosted AC voltage. The control circuit controls an oscillating operation of the transistor by ON/OFF-operating the FET.

    Abstract: Disclosed is a trimming device for use with a photographic printer having a fixed window mask unchangeable in size and a variable window mask having a movable window frame for changing a window size. Each window of the fixed window mask and the variable window mask is shaped symmetrically in the optical axis of exposure light so that exposure light is projected through smaller window among the fixed window mask and the variable window mask. There is provided a film guide plate for guiding a film frame to be printed into exposure light. The film guide plate is adapted to allow a film frame to move in X and Y directions, and the movable window frame is also adapted to change a window size in the both X and Y direction, Symmetrically in the optical axis of exposure light.

    Abstract: The present invention relates to a cartridge for packaging a roll film. The cartridge has a film outlet that is composed of upper and lower lips, each lip has a light-shielding ribbon attached to the inside thereof. Both extended side edge portions of the ribbon attached to the lower lip are slightly bent downwardly. Both extended side portions of the ribbon attached to the upper lip are also bent downwardly at a slightly larger angle than that of the lower lip. Consequently both side edge portions of both upper and lower lips overlap in a more complete manner or are more positively joined together.

    Abstract: A process for identifying disks and automatically configuring a disk drive system to any one of a variety of disk patterns as embedded in firmware in a controller of a disk drive system. The process distinguishes between embedded servo and nonembedded servo disks by searching for servo patterns on the disk. Distinction between high and low density type disks is made by reading the disks at different data rates. After the type of disk is determined, a controller is enabled to set the disk drive system in the proper mode for that type of disk. The process also enables the controller to find the disk format values on the disk, or provides the standard values for the particular type of disk if the information is not located on the disk.
